10/31/07 mailing from TJ
Just received the new Tom G mail piece." From fiscal crisis to financial stability" I have a memory & Tom came in as mayor with a large surplus. I've been to recent council meetings where the budget was the main topic & the administration has been on the edge of going into the RED for the last year. One example was the city self insuring workers comp. At the time they were underfunding the self insurance reserve fund. At the last budget discussion where I was present, the administration rep. mentioned a state audit where Lakewood had problems. At that time the figure for funds on hand at year end were $90 thousand. Not the 1 million stated in Toms latest mailing piece. Who's writing this material?
